India to buy Russian-made second-hand “Admiral Gorshkov” aircraft carrier
according to RIA Novosti July 2, 2009 reported that Russian President Dmitry Medvedev on July 2 , said, “Admiral Gorshkov” aircraft carrier of modernizing the work should be completed in order to be delivered in 2012 to India.
Medvedev said, in fact, “Gorshkov” aircraft carrier project has become the only issue affecting Russian-Indian relations. He said that if the carriers can not timely completion of the conversion work, which will have serious consequences for Russian-Indian relations.
India and Russia have been on the “Admiral Gorshkov” aircraft carrier of the overall repair cost to reach a consensus, and the carrier will be renamed after the delivery of India, “Vic Rama Tia” was .
2004 years, Russia and India signed a $ 1.5 billion aircraft carrier transfer contract, which also includes the MiG-29K carrier-based aircraft, aircraft related work on the original plan should be completed in 2008.
However, the Russian side later said it underestimated the modern aircraft carrier the size and cost of conversion, and asked India to pay an additional $ 1.4 billion, which the Indian side said “the price is too high.” Indian officials familiar with the negotiations said the final purchase price will be very close to $ 2.2 billion.
the aircraft carrier is currently parked at the dock in the shipyard in northern Russia, with more than 2,000 workers working on the project.
“Admiral Gorshkov” aircraft carrier will replace India’s “Wieland” aircraft, while India’s “Wieland” aircraft although still in service, but now has served more than 50 years.
modified after modernization, it is estimated that “Admiral Gorshkov” aircraft airworthiness to 30 years. (China Shipbuilding Technology and Economy Institute Lei Song)
